c# - Identity Server Saml2AuthExtensions Idp 发起的 SSO 处理响应
问题描述
这是Identity Server Saml2AuthExtensions Idp 发起的 SSO的后续问题
我们有一个客户想要使用 Idp 发起的 SSO 登录我们的应用程序。我们已经设法达到了现在对用户进行身份验证的地步,回调到我们的身份服务器实例,但我现在正在努力实际登录我们这边的用户。
我使用我们的标准 ExternalCallback 方法来处理响应,但与 SP 初始化登录不同,当我们使用 SignInManager.GetExternalLoginInfoAsync() 来构建准备登录的会话时,它返回 null,我不确定为什么,或者这是否是偶数你应该处理什么来电
只是补充一下,SP启动的登录工作正常
干杯
解决方案
好的,我现在已经想出了如何做到这一点。我编写了一个版本的 GetExternalLoginInfoAsync() 方法,它不检查返回项目中的提供程序。这似乎工作正常
推荐阅读
- python - ScrollLabel 产生 ValueError
- reactjs - 减速器的奇怪错误
- sql - SQL查询关系代数,如何连接相同的表?
- laravel - 在 laravel 中处理多个查询的任何简短方法?
- mysql - 编写 SQL 查询以选择所有带有分页的产品
- javascript - React JS - 从外部属性文件中读取环境配置
- javascript - javascript 正则表达式模式导致浏览器挂起
- c# - 如何获得与过滤器的所有关系
- appium - 所需的功能在最新的 appium 中不起作用
- angular - 不支持管道运算符:Angular [Typescript] - rxjs - combineLatest